The bird family / by Alex Monroe.
"More than 18,000 species of birds live on Earth! Each is unique but they all share certain traits that have led to their success and survival. This hi-lo title is filled with fascinating facts about one of the most diverse vertebrates in the world. Carefully leveled text along with vivid design and photos engage readers. Features include a full-spread family tree, range maps, profiles, and more detail exploring the vibrancy and diversity of birds"--Provided by publisher.
